Fig 3

Naturally transmitted RMBV infections induce systemic inflammatory antiviral responses in laboratory zebrafish.

(A) Differential gene expression in laboratory zebrafish infected by RMBV compared to uninfected laboratory zebrafish. Average log2 fold change expression is plotted for each gene in a comparison of 3 RMBV-infected and 3 uninfected samples for each tissue. All comparisons had adjusted p-values of <0.05 unless denoted with a black circle. (B) Comparison of RMBV-induced gene sets by tissue. Euler plot includes all genes with log2 fold changes >1 and adjusted p-values <0.05. (C) Comparison of virus-induced gene sets in intestine, spleen, or kidney during RMBV or SVCV infections. Euler plot includes all genes with log2 fold changes >2 and adjusted p-values <0.05. SVCV RNAseq data are from (PMID: 34908463). (D) Enrichment of Gene Ontology biological processes among the genes that are induced with log2 fold changes >2 during RMBV or SVCV infections. All biological processes with false discovery rates of <0.05 for at least 1 condition are plotted. RMBV, Rocky Mountain birnavirus; SVCV, spring viremia of carp virus.
